How to Use AED Step by Step Australia

Step 1: Call Emergency Services

Before making use of an AED, it's crucial to call emergency services quickly. This makes certain professional help gets on its method while you give assistance.

Step 2: Turn on the AED

Once you have the device, turn it on. The majority of designs will give distinct guidelines directing you via each step.

Step 3: Attach Electrodes

Open the client's shirt and affix the sticky electrodes as suggested on the pads. Guarantee correct positioning-- one pad goes on the top right breast, while the other is placed on the lower left side.

Step 4: Assess Heart Rhythm

Allow the AED to evaluate the heart rhythm. Make certain nobody touches the patient throughout this time.

Step 5: Provide Shock if Advised

If a shock is advised, eliminate everyone from call with the client and press the shock button when prompted.

Step 6: Continue CPR as Directed

After supplying a shock or if no shock is suggested, continue doing mouth-to-mouth resuscitation up until emergency services arrive.

AED Battery Upkeep Australia

Regular Battery Checks

Regularly inspect your AED's battery condition sign-- most devices have clear indications showing whether batteries are functioning ideally or call for replacement.

Replacement Schedule

Typically, you should replace your AED battery every two to 5 years relying on usage frequency and producer guidelines.

|Kind|Replacement Regularity|| --------------------|----------------------|| Common Battery|Every 2-5 years|| Lithium Battery|Inspect yearly|

Storing Batteries Correctly

Store batteries in a cool, completely dry area away from straight sunshine or severe temperatures to prolong their lifetime effectively.
